What Is Oracle Fusion Implementation?

Oracle Fusion Implementation refers to the process of deploying Oracle Fusion Cloud Applications across an organization. These applications span finance, HR, supply chain, and customer experience, offering a unified, cloud-based platform designed to streamline business operations. Unlike traditional on-premise systems, Oracle Fusion runs on the cloud, enabling faster deployment, easier updates, and greater scalability.
Core Components of Oracle Fusion
Oracle Fusion is not a single application but a suite of integrated cloud services. Each module is built on a common data model and architecture, ensuring seamless interoperability. The major components include:
- Oracle Fusion Financials: Manages accounting, financial reporting, budgeting, and compliance.
- Oracle Fusion HCM (Human Capital Management): Handles HR processes like payroll, talent acquisition, performance management, and workforce planning.
- Oracle Fusion SCM (Supply Chain Management): Covers procurement, inventory, logistics, manufacturing, and order management.
- Oracle Fusion CX (Customer Experience): Includes sales, service, marketing, and commerce tools to enhance customer engagement.
These modules are built on Oracle’s cloud infrastructure, leveraging AI, machine learning, and real-time analytics to deliver intelligent automation and insights.

Oracle Fusion Implementation: The 7-Step Success Framework
A structured approach is essential for a successful Oracle Fusion Implementation. While every project is unique, following a proven methodology significantly increases the chances of on-time, on-budget delivery. Here’s a comprehensive 7-step framework used by top consulting firms and Oracle partners.
Step 1: Project Planning and Discovery
This foundational phase sets the tone for the entire implementation. It involves defining project scope, objectives, timelines, budget, and key stakeholders. A cross-functional team should be assembled, including IT, finance, HR, and operations leaders.
Key activities include:
- Conducting a business process assessment to identify current pain points.
- Defining success metrics (e.g., reduced month-end close time, improved employee onboarding).
- Selecting the right Oracle Fusion modules based on business needs.
- Choosing between a phased rollout (by module or region) or a big bang approach.
According to Oracle’s Rapid Implementation Methodology (RIM), this phase should also include a readiness assessment to evaluate organizational preparedness.
Step 2: Business Process Design and Blueprinting
In this phase, you map your current processes and design future-state workflows aligned with Oracle Fusion best practices. The goal is to leverage out-of-the-box functionality as much as possible, minimizing customizations.
A detailed blueprint document is created, outlining:
- Process flows for core operations (e.g., procure-to-pay, hire-to-retire).
- Data migration requirements and mapping rules.
- Integration points with existing systems (e.g., CRM, payroll providers).
- User roles, responsibilities, and security access.
This blueprint serves as the single source of truth for configuration, development, and testing teams.
Step 3: System Configuration and Customization
With the blueprint in hand, the technical team begins configuring Oracle Fusion using Oracle’s setup tools. This includes defining chart of accounts, approval hierarchies, organizational structures, and business units.
While Oracle Fusion is designed to minimize customization, some level of tailoring is often necessary. Examples include:
- Custom reports using Oracle Transactional Business Intelligence (OTBI).
- Workflow extensions for unique approval processes.
- UI modifications to match corporate branding.
It’s crucial to follow Oracle’s customization guidelines to ensure upgrade compatibility. Over-customization can lead to higher maintenance costs and upgrade challenges.
Step 4: Data Migration and Cleansing
Data is the lifeblood of any ERP system. A successful Oracle Fusion Implementation hinges on accurate, clean, and well-structured data. This phase involves extracting data from legacy systems, transforming it to fit Oracle’s data model, and loading it into the new environment.
Common data types migrated include:
- General ledger balances and open items.
- Employee records and payroll history.
- Supplier and customer master data.
- Inventory and asset records.
Data cleansing is critical—duplicate records, inconsistent formats, and missing values must be resolved before migration. Tools like Oracle Data Integrator (ODI) and third-party ETL platforms are often used to automate this process.
“Poor data quality is the #1 cause of ERP implementation delays.” — Gartner Research
Step 5: Integration and Interoperability
No system operates in isolation. Oracle Fusion Implementation must include robust integration with other enterprise systems such as CRM, HRIS, e-commerce platforms, and banking systems.
Oracle offers several integration options:
- Oracle Integration Cloud (OIC): A cloud-based platform for building and managing integrations with pre-built adapters.
- REST and SOAP APIs: For custom integrations with third-party applications.
- File-based integrations: Using CSV or XML files for batch data exchange.
Best practice is to design a scalable integration architecture early in the project. This avoids point-to-point spaghetti integrations that are hard to maintain.
Step 6: Testing and Validation
Thorough testing ensures the system works as intended and meets business requirements. This phase includes multiple testing types:
- Unit Testing: Validating individual configurations and customizations.
- Integration Testing: Ensuring data flows correctly between modules and external systems.
- User Acceptance Testing (UAT): Business users test real-world scenarios to confirm the system supports their workflows.
- Performance Testing: Checking system response times under load.
Defects are logged, prioritized, and resolved before moving to production. A test management tool like Jira or Oracle Application Testing Suite can streamline this process.
Step 7: Deployment and Go-Live Support
The final step is deploying the system to production. This includes:
- Final data migration (cutover).
- System validation in the production environment.
- End-user training and change management.
- Go-live support with a war room or command center.
Post-go-live, a hypercare support period (typically 2–4 weeks) is essential. During this time, the implementation team provides 24/7 support to resolve issues quickly and ensure business continuity.
Common Challenges in Oracle Fusion Implementation
Despite its benefits, Oracle Fusion Implementation is not without challenges. Understanding these pitfalls in advance allows organizations to proactively mitigate risks.
Resistance to Change
One of the biggest hurdles is user resistance. Employees accustomed to legacy systems may fear the new interface or workflow changes. Without proper change management, adoption rates suffer.
Solutions include:
- Early involvement of end-users in design workshops.
- Comprehensive training programs tailored to different roles.
- Clear communication about the benefits of the new system.
According to Prosci’s Change Management Best Practices Report, projects with strong change management are six times more likely to meet objectives.
Data Migration Complexity
Migrating data from disparate legacy systems is often more complex than anticipated. Issues like data silos, inconsistent naming conventions, and outdated records can derail timelines.
Best practices to overcome this:
- Start data cleansing early in the project lifecycle.
- Use data profiling tools to assess quality before migration.
- Perform multiple test migrations to validate accuracy.
Underestimating Customization Impact
While Oracle Fusion offers extensive out-of-the-box functionality, some organizations insist on replicating legacy customizations. This can lead to:
- Increased project cost and duration.
- Difficulty in upgrading to future releases.
- Reduced system stability.
The key is to adopt a “fit-to-standard” approach—modifying business processes to align with Oracle best practices rather than customizing the software.

Post-Implementation: Optimization and Continuous Improvement
Go-live is not the end—it’s the beginning of the optimization phase. A successful Oracle Fusion Implementation includes a long-term strategy for continuous improvement.
Leverage Analytics and AI Features
Oracle Fusion includes powerful analytics tools like Oracle Analytics Cloud and AI-driven insights. For example:
- Use predictive forecasting in Financials to improve cash flow planning.
- Leverage talent intelligence in HCM to identify flight risks and succession candidates.
- Apply supply chain intelligence to optimize inventory levels.
Regularly review dashboards and KPIs to identify areas for improvement.
Monitor System Performance and Health
Use Oracle Cloud Console to monitor system uptime, performance metrics, and user activity. Set up alerts for anomalies and schedule regular health checks.
Oracle also provides monthly updates with new features and security patches. Plan for quarterly update reviews to assess which enhancements to adopt.
Establish a Center of Excellence (CoE)
A dedicated CoE ensures ongoing governance, support, and innovation. The CoE team should include:
- Functional experts (finance, HR, SCM).
- Technical administrators.
- Change management specialists.
The CoE drives user adoption, manages enhancements, and coordinates with Oracle support for issue resolution.

What is Oracle Fusion Implementation?
Oracle Fusion Implementation is the process of deploying Oracle’s cloud-based enterprise applications—such as Finance, HR, and Supply Chain—across an organization. It involves planning, configuring, migrating data, integrating systems, and training users to ensure a smooth transition to the new platform.
How long does Oracle Fusion Implementation take?
Timeline varies by scope, but a typical mid-sized company can implement Oracle Fusion in 6 to 12 months. Smaller rollouts (e.g., single module) may take 3–6 months, while enterprise-wide deployments can take 12–18 months.
What are the key risks in Oracle Fusion Implementation?
Common risks include poor data quality, user resistance, scope creep, and over-customization. These can be mitigated with strong project management, change management, and adherence to best practices.
Do I need consultants for Oracle Fusion Implementation?
While possible to do in-house, most organizations benefit from Oracle-certified partners. Consultants bring proven methodologies, accelerators, and experience that reduce risk and accelerate delivery.
Can Oracle Fusion integrate with other systems?
Yes. Oracle Fusion supports integration via Oracle Integration Cloud (OIC), REST APIs, and file-based methods. It can connect with CRM, payroll, banking, and e-commerce platforms seamlessly.
